cate that Hunter still co-owns a 10% stake in BHR, according to the New York Post. BHR Partners makes no secret


of ties to China’s government- owned companies. It says it man- ages $2.1 billion, and according to its website: “We work with China’s indus-


trial leaders, state-owned enter- prises, multinational corpora- tions, as well as with start-up visionaries in their international mergers and acquisitions, domes- tic restructurings, and pre-IPO fi nancings.”
